Macmillan Steps Up The Heat

Local cancer charity Macmillan Cancer Support challenges you to step out and take part in a Halloween Firewalk to raise funds to help people affected by cancer.

The first ever Firewalk is taking place at the Watermill Hotel in Paisley on the eve of Halloween, October 30. The ultimate adrenaline rush of walking across burning hot coals, with a core temperature of 1,235 degrees Fahrenheit, will leave you with the most unbelievable feeling of personal satisfaction and achievement!

Local Macmillan volunteer Lynne Ogilvie, says “we are really excited about this event we hope to raise over £15,000 to help local people living with cancer. It’s a life changing challenge, so please take that step and call us today to register.”

“One in three people in Scotland are at risk from getting cancer at some point in their lifetime, the need for Macmillan’s services is vital and we can all help” Susan Selkirk, Fundraising Manager for Macmillan said.

“The donations raised from this event will be ploughed into local services. The firewalk event is proving popular with dare devils already registering.  Places are limited so please get in touch with Macmillan as soon possible.”

All participants are asked to raise £150 minimum sponsorship  “£150 will pay for one of our local Macmillan Benefits advisers for one day, providing patients and family members with vital financial information and advice on the benefits and grants which are available to them,” says Susan.

The walk itself will be approximately 5 meters long and 1 meter wide, so will easily be crossed in 6 comfortable strides. All walkers will participate in a training seminar to master their physiology and psychology – it’s simply mind over matter. The company running the event has a 100% documented injury free event history and hot footing it across the glowing embers is handled by a professional company. Macmillan has a history of hosting many successful Firewalks throughout Scotland and has already riased money to fund Macmillan local services.

Macmillan is hosting a Halloween fancy dress party at the Watermill Hotel after the event to toast all walkers in their success.
